Summary: Kafka SSL transport layer leaks file descriptors

There is currently no transition from read() to close() in SslTransportLayer to
handle graceful shutdown requests. As a result, Kafka SSL connections are never
shutdown gracefully. In addition to this, close() does not handle ungraceful
termination of connections correctly. If flush() fails because the other end
has performed a close (eg. because graceful termination was not handled), Kafka
prints out a warning and does not close the socket. This leaks file descriptors.
We are seeing a large number of open file descriptors because our health checks
to Kafka result in connections that are neither terminated gracefully nor
closed correctly.
